The Search for a New Strike Force
Roma's pursuit of offensive reinforcements has been a hot topic in recent weeks. The club has been actively seeking to bolster its attack, with a particular focus on young, talented players. Among the names that have surfaced, Alejandro Garnacho and Crysencio Summerville have been the most prominent, but their high price tags have presented challenges.

A Unique Loan Formula
What makes the potential Endrick transfer particularly fascinating is the innovative loan formula employed by Lyon last year. The French club paid €1 million upfront but had a unique clause: for every five games Endrick played, €200,000 was deducted from the initial fee. This creative approach could be a model for Roma's pursuit of the Brazilian talent.
